Output e6cd7427824d5de8f36f101da71a1e2873fedbe8717fe0e04ff1ca8f9b194f7d:32

value
18024290866
script pubkey
OP_0 OP_PUSHBYTES_20 f8f19e2707bb3f00518b1e84b88dfd2027463311
address
ltc1qlrceufc8hvlsq5vtr6zt3r0ayqn5vvc3zf2vu8
transaction
e6cd7427824d5de8f36f101da71a1e2873fedbe8717fe0e04ff1ca8f9b194f7d
spent
true